Watch out, updates incoming.
I've added about thirty new track plans, taking us up to over 160.
Also, as part of my endless quest to add context to some of the real circuits, as part of my effort to entertain, educate and inform, and obviously because I'm a bit obsessed, I've added some stories about the classic races at some of the circuits. Nurburgring 1957, Havana 1957-58, Buenos Aires 1962, Le Mans 1966, Fuji 1977, and Interlagos 2008. Even if you're already familiar with all of those, they're worth a reminder.
If anyone has any other suggestions for iconic races which should be covered I'd be very interested to hear and learn, and will probably pile in and make it so.
Finally, I don't like blowing my own trumpet, but can you hear that out of tune fanfare? The reason for me trying to recreate the triumphal march from Aida is that I've now been through every UR track library that I've used and co-ordinated all of the colour coding so that they are consistent across them all. Not only that, but I've produced some fiendishly clever coding to enable Ultimate Racer to supply us with colour coded track lists, which tie in with the colour coded track diagrams.

A few more additions to report...
- First a bit of an African vibe, with Kyalami and Chingola Scalextric plans, and East London, Mellaha, Benguela and Windhoek in the Ninco section.
- A bunch of new routed track plans
- Some new combination tracks from CHORC, which each have two possible configarations
- Other bits and bobs I can't actually remember right now
All of which takes us up to 184 track plans in total.
